It is now January 2022 which means that it is time for children to get back to school.

For 11-year-old Nur Amirah who resides in Terengganu, she will be entering and learning the standard 5 syllabus this year.

In a series of photos by BERNAMA we can see that, unlike the other kids, Amirah was carried into the school by her father on her 1st day of a new school term.

Ataxia School2

The reason behind it is that she has a physical disorder named ataxia.

According to NHS, ataxia is a type of physical disorder that is associated with movement. So, those who have ataxia have trouble moving parts of their body, talking, swallowing or balancing.

It is currently unknown how many people in Malaysia is suffering from this condition but in the USA, it is estimated that it impacts about 15,000 to 20,000 people. 

After seeing the series of heart touching photos, many netizens were commending both the parent and daughter.
